Sainte Odile de Huy, Jan van Stefieswert Meuse Region, Maestricht, 1509 Walnut. Original Polychromy Signature and date on the base: IAN VAN WEERD 1509. Musée du Cinquantenaire (Brussels, Belgium). Created with ReMake and ReCap Pro from AutoDesk. Before restoration, an urn and the inscription 'St. Odile P.P.N' were found at the saint's feet. Restorers removed these items as they are newer. Sainte Odile de Huy was a patron against eye diseases. Jan van Stefieswert focused on the garment and jewels of this figure, giving it a more earthly character.
